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33207989801 859637782 578154 58
267417 28
267417 28
112805635 7708 994
All about undefined
Interested in learning more?
267417 28
112805635 7708 994
See more
268100882 3752487
7221 8467 501
See more
49 46264351 2903266
83 242861 0686 3043455 45580514
See more